RUSSIAN-STYLE TROUT
Provided by jenifersrecipes
Time 29m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Salt and pepper the fish. Mix eggs and milk. Dip trout in mixture, then roll gently in bread crumbs. Brush grill with oil and heat to medium (if using electric fry pan, heat to 300 degrees F). Use just enough oil to keep fish from sticking. Make a paste of the butter, hard-cooked eggs, parsley and pimentos. Cook trout on grill until golden color, about 5 or 6 minutes on each side. Place on heated platter. Spread butter paste over each piece and top each with 2 or 3 slices of lemon. Serve immediately.
RUSSIAN STYLE TROUT
When I lived in Tampa, this was always the way I ate trout in the various Spanish restaurants. I have no idea why Spanish restaurants would serve Russian Style Trout, but they did. It was usually listed as Russian Trout, or Trout Ruski. It's really good!!!!
Provided by Kayne
Categories Trout
Time 35m
Yield 4-6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 12
Steps:
- Rub the salt and pepper into the trout.
- Combine the RAW eggs and milk.
- Dip fillets into egg/milk mixture, then cover with breadcrumbs.
- Heat oil to medium heat, using just enough oil to keep the fillets from sticking to the pan.
- Combine the butter, hard cooked eggs, parsley and pimiento, mixing into a soft paste. Keep warm.
- Cook the trout on the grill for about 5 minutes on each side, until a nice golden brown color. Put the trout onto the plates, spread the warm butter/egg paste over the fillets.
- If desired, place lemon slices on top.

SELYODKA RECIPE (EUROPEAN PICKLED FISH) - NATASHA'S KITCHEN
From natashaskitchen.com
5/5 (10)
Estimated Reading Time 4 mins
Category Easy
Total Time 12 hrs
- Bring 4 cups water to a boil, then remove from heat. Add the rest of the marinade ingredients (1 cup salt, 1/2 cup sugar, 1 Tbsp coriander, 1 Tbsp pepper corns and 5-7 bay leaves). Stir to dissolve the salt and sugar, then cool to room temp (set it outside if it's cold).
- Slice fish into 1-inch steaks (discard heads and tails) you can cut your steaks in half if you wish. Place fish in a large bowl. Pour marinade over the fish steaks, weigh it down with a plate to make sure fish is submerged in the brine, then cover and refrigerate (or put in the garage if it's very cold out) for 12-14 hours. (We let it marinate in the fridge for 12 hours).
- Remove fish steaks from the marinade and place them in a jar, stacking them tightly with layers of onion in between. Pour in enough oil to fill the spaces and cover the fish. The oil will keep it moist and presentable. Keep refrigerated.
UKHA (RUSSIAN FISH SOUP) • CURIOUS CUISINIERE
From curiouscuisiniere.com
4.6/5 (12)
Total Time 45 mins
Category Dinner, Soup
Calories 288 per serving
- In a medium pot,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Add the onions and cook, stirring occasionally until the onions start to caramelize. Add the carrots and cook until the carrots start to soften, about 4 more minutes.
- Add the stock, water, potatoes, bay leaves, and black peppercorns. Season with salt and bring to a boil. Reduce heat, cover and cook for 10 minutes. Add the millet and cook for 15 more minutes until millet and potatoes are cooked.
- Gently add the fish cubes. Stir and bring the soup to a simmer. The fish will cook through very fast, so make sure to not overcook them. They are done when the flesh is opaque and flakes easily.

FISHERMAN'S SOUP - UKHA (Уха) - OLGA'S FLAVOR FACTORY
From olgasflavorfactory.com
Servings 6
Total Time 1 hr
Estimated Reading Time 6 mins
- Make the fish broth by placing the fish in a large stockpot or Dutch oven. Add the water, black peppercorns, dry bay leaves and salt to taste. (I also like to add the veggie peels and scraps that you will be using for the soup – onion, carrots and celery. That is optional.) Bring the water to a boil, reduce to a simmer and cook, covered, for about 20 minutes until the fish is cooked through.
- While the fish broth is cooking, prep the rest of the ingredients. Peel and chop the onion and potatoes, peel and slice the carrots, slice the celery and chop the fresh herbs.
- Set the fish aside until it’s cool enough to handle. Strain the fish broth through a fine mesh sieve. Discard the peppercorns, bay leaves and veggie scraps, if using. When the fish is cool enough to handle, remove the fish meat and set aside to be added to the soup at the very end. Discard the fish skin, bones and head.
- Rinse out the pot that you used to cook the fish broth. Return the broth to the pot and add all the vegetables except the herbs. Add more water, if you want the soup to be thinner. This is optional. Season to taste with more salt and pepper, if it needs it.
